电子商务已经成为了人们生活中不可或缺的一部分。拍拍网作为中国知名的电商平台之一,其背后所采用的代码技术更是备受关注。本文将带您揭开拍拍网店代码的神秘面纱,探寻其背后的技术奥秘。
一、拍拍网店代码概述
拍拍网店代码,顾名思义,是指拍拍网在开发过程中所使用的编程语言、框架、数据库等技术。这些技术共同构成了拍拍网的运行基础,为用户提供了一个稳定、高效、便捷的购物环境。
二、拍拍网店代码核心技术
1. 编程语言
拍拍网店代码主要采用Java、PHP等编程语言。Java具有跨平台、面向对象、安全性高等特点,非常适合开发大型电商平台。PHP则以其简洁、高效、易学等优势,成为拍拍网开发团队的首选。
2. 框架
拍拍网采用了Spring、MyBatis等主流框架,这些框架能够帮助开发团队快速构建系统,提高开发效率。Spring框架实现了业务逻辑、数据访问、事务管理等方面的解耦,使系统更加模块化。MyBatis则专注于数据访问层,简化了数据库操作。
3. 数据库
拍拍网使用MySQL、Oracle等数据库,这些数据库具有高性能、高可靠性等特点。MySQL以其开源、轻量级、易于使用等优势,成为拍拍网的首选数据库。Oracle则以其强大的性能、安全性、稳定性等优势,为拍拍网提供了坚实的后盾。
4. 缓存技术
拍拍网采用了Redis、Memcached等缓存技术,这些技术能够有效提高系统性能,降低数据库压力。Redis作为一种高性能的键值存储系统,在拍拍网中用于缓存商品信息、用户信息等数据。Memcached则用于缓存页面内容,提高页面加载速度。
5. 前端技术
拍拍网前端主要采用HTML、CSS、JavaScript等技术。HTML用于构建页面结构,CSS用于美化页面,JavaScript则负责实现页面交互功能。拍拍网还采用了Vue.js、React等前端框架,提高了开发效率和用户体验。
三、拍拍网店代码优势
1. 稳定性
拍拍网店代码经过多年的技术沉淀,具有较高的稳定性。在高峰时段,拍拍网能够保持良好的运行状态,为用户提供优质的服务。
2. 可扩展性
拍拍网店代码采用模块化设计,具有良好的可扩展性。随着业务的发展,拍拍网可以快速扩展功能,满足用户需求。
3. 高效性
拍拍网店代码采用了多种优化技术,如缓存、异步处理等,提高了系统性能,降低了响应时间。
4. 易用性
拍拍网店代码易于维护和升级,开发团队可以快速响应市场变化,为用户提供更好的服务。
拍拍网店代码作为电商平台的核心技术,在保证系统稳定、高效、易用等方面发挥着重要作用。通过本文的介绍,相信大家对拍拍网店代码有了更深入的了解。在未来的发展中,拍拍网将继续优化代码技术,为广大用户提供更加优质的购物体验。
引用权威资料:
1. 《Java核心技术卷I:基础知识》作者:霍斯特·科赫,出版社:机械工业出版社。
2. 《PHP与MySQL Web开发》作者:拉尔夫·沃尔特,出版社:电子工业出版社。
3. 《Redis设计与实现》作者:黄健宏,出版社:电子工业出版社。
4. 《前端开发与设计》作者:张鑫,出版社:人民邮电出版社。